Acrab fisherman has built a crab trap out of plastic pipe and wire mesh. the overall mass and volume of the trap are 5.59 kg and 6,213 cm^3, respectively. to catch crab, the trap must sink to the ocean floor. the fisherman has several lead weights to add to the trap to ensure it sinks. if sea water has a density of 1,021 kg/m^3 , and each lead weight has mass of 113.4 g and volume of 10.0cm^3, what is the minimum number of weights the fisherman must add so that the trap sinks to the ocean floor?
